Procedure

[MENU] * Set Up Tab * Timestamp

You can configure the camera to stamp the recording date only, or date and time in
the lower right corner of each snapshot.

• Once date and time information is stamped into a snapshot, it cannot be edited or

deleted.

Example: July, 10, 2012, 1:25 p.m.

• Even if you do not stamp the date and/or time with Timestamp, you can do so later

using the DPOF function or some printing application (page 119).

• Digital zoom is disabled while date stamping is turned on.
• Date stamping is disabled when certain BEST SHOT scenes are being used.

Time Stamping Snapshots (Timestamp)

Date

2012/7/10

Date&Time

2012/7/10 1:25pm

Off

No stamping of date and/or time
